What does JATC stand for?

Explanation:
JATC stands for Joint Apprenticeship and Training Committee. This is the collaborative body formed by employers and local unions to oversee apprenticeship programs in a trade. It determines the program’s curriculum, supervises on-the-job and classroom training, tracks progress, administers assessments, and issues certificates upon completion. The other options refer to different kinds of entities—centers are training facilities, councils imply broader regulatory bodies, and a technical committee would focus on technical standards rather than running the apprenticeship program—so they don’t match the role and naming convention of the JATC.
